polis Greek city-state
acropolis A fortified hilltop in an ancient Greek city
agora the marketplace in ancient Greece
aristocrats Nobles; wealthy upper class
oligarchy rule by the few
constitution a written plan of government; or a set of principles and rules for governing
mercenaries hired soldiers
helots in ancient Sparta, this was the term for the slaves that were owned by the state
ephors Spartan managers; 5 men in charge of education of Sparta youth and handled public affairs in the city-state
perioeci Greek merchants and artisans
democratic giving equal rights to all people
Zeus greek God; King of all gods
triremes Greek warships, narrow, fast 3 levels of rowers
lot anything (straws or pebbles etc.) taken or chosen at random
Nike the greek goddess of victory
